On Glassey's conjecture for semilinear wave equations in Friedmann-Lema\itre-Robertson-Walker spacetime
Abstract
Consider nonlinear wave equations in the spatially flat Friedmann-Lema\itre-Robertson-Walker (FLRW) spacetimes. We show blow-up in finite time of solutions and upper bounds of the lifespan of blow-up solutions to give the FLRW spacetime version of Glassey's conjecture for the time derivative nonlinearity. We also show blow-up results for the space time derivative nonlinearity.
